Transaction 39c15f6415e6024e034425272ba0edf7ae893520514c4dc39fb0dd2eb7d3c60f
1 Input
1 Output
-
39c15f6415e6024e034425272ba0edf7ae893520514c4dc39fb0dd2eb7d3c60f:0
- value
- 1582898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0b85c67c17733615472d9bf6c5e7a9d8c5703c18 OP_EQUAL
- address
- 32jwcXWXb3aFatt9iCe4pSLoWSThbxzNyb